I am using Modernizr and it's html classes 'touch' and 'no-touch' in
my CSS to add/hide functionality via such as a fixed menu bar on
desktop and a relative menu bar on mobile, among other things.

The issue I am having is that in Chrome 40.X and FF 35.0.1 in Win 8.1,
I am getting a false 'touch' class (as opposed to 'no-touch') on a
desktop setup.

Googling hasn't been helpful yet and am wondering if anyone has over
come this issue or has an idea.
